Package: python3-indexed-gzip (0.8.6-1.1build1)

fast random access of gzip files in Python

Drop-in replacement `IndexedGzipFile` for the built-in Python `gzip.GzipFile` class that does not need to start decompressing from the beginning of the file when for every `seek()`. It gets around this performance limitation by building an index, which contains *seek points*, mappings between corresponding locations in the compressed and uncompressed data streams. Each seek point is accompanied by a chunk (32KB) of uncompressed data which is used to initialise the decompression algorithm, allowing to start reading from any seek point. If the index is built with a seek point spacing of 1MB, only 512KB (on average) of data have to be decompressed to read from any location in the file.

This package provides the Python 3 module.
